Sistine Chapel

posted by qgoodman on 7 July 2009 at 21:42

It is the famous Sistine Chapel in the Vatican, known for its amazing paintings on the walls and ceilings. Even if you do not believe in what the Catholic Church teaches, you can not deny the beauty of this art. The best way to see it is to get into the Vatican Museum as early as possible (tour guides get their own line, so think about if that is worth the cost to you) and once you are in, rush straight to the Sistine Chapel. You will be there with few other people, and get to enjoy it practically on your own, and then you can later go back and see the rest of the Vatican Museum.

Vatican Museums

posted by DVC_Chris on 24 May 2009 at 03:37

The Vatican Museums were my absolute favorite tourist attraction to visit in Rome. In the museum are some of the most amazing pieces of artwork in the entire world, and the building itself, with its fresco ceilings, and mosaic tile floors is a work of art in and of itself. Just be sure to follow the rules, and keep elbows and knees covered, and you will have a great time.

St. Peter's Basilica

posted by SuzyQ on 23 March 2009 at 13:07

This church is the largest Basilica of Christianity, nestled in the heart of Vatican City, which lies within the Roman district. Built upon what is believed to be the grave of St. Peter. This magnificent structure and its adjoining buildings and chapels provides a breathtaking history of the Catholic church, plus marvelous opportunities for personal reflecting and prayer. If you are there on a Sunday at noon, there is a good opportunity to see the Pope appear at his window. A walk or elevator ride to the cupola is also in order. There are guided and self-guided tours. You need to leave a good deal of time to take in all that St. Peter's has to offer.
